WESP Ocean Science Abbreviation

WESP has various meanings in the Ocean Science category. Discover the full forms, definitions, and usage contexts of WESP in Ocean Science.

Water and Energy Simulations and Prediction

Most Common Ocean Science

Citation

Last updated: